Effects of ODC1 downregulation on the proliferation, apoptosis, and sensitivity to platinum drugs of human SCLC cells H82 and H69

Abstract: To explore the effect of the downregulation of ornithine decarboxylase1(ODC1)on the proliferation, apoptosis and platinum drugs sensitivity of human small cell lung cancer(SCLC)cells H82 and H69, the expression levels of ODC1 of the human SCLC cell lines were examined. H82 and H69 cells were infected with the LV-NC/ODC1-RNAi lentivirus, then the expression of ODC1 at the mRNA and protein levels was determined by real-time fluorescent quantitative PCR(q-PCR)and immunoblot assay(Western blot). As a result, ODC1 was mostly highly expressed in human SCLC cell lines; the proliferation of human SCLC cells H82 and H69 slowed down; their apoptosis significantly increased and drugs sensitivity was enhanced. In summary, downregulation of ODC1 can inhibits the proliferation of human SCLC cells H82 and H69, promotes cell apoptosis, and enhances cell sensitivity to platinum drugs.
